While it is a non-exciting, reliable vehicle I have had problems air-noise from the sunroof and headlight theft. I would not recommend purchasing this vehicle until they fix the problem with the headlights as they did with the Maxima. The milage is acceptable, not great; I get about 25 average city/highway combined.

I bought this car new- buying from Infinity dealerships is a pleasure. I test drove every V6 4 door sedan out there and this car stood out. I love the big engine/exceleration- never a problem geting on an on-ramp. The interior is very roomy compared to other cars in it's class and very luxurious. In 2 years I have had no service issues- only have had to do standard maintenance.My only complaints- the turning radius sucks, and that big engine only gives me 19-20 mpg in the city (which is where most of my miles come from).
